Extra Pointers on Mosquito Management:
Water that sits still attracts mosquitoes, therefore getting rid of it is a top priority. Empty any containers that can store water on a regular basis, such as pots, old tires, buckets, etc.

Install Protective Screens: Install screens on all windows and doors that fit snugly to ward off mosquitoes.

Plants that deter mosquitoes include marigolds, citronella, and lavender; these are examples of natural repellents.
